Malaysia To Implement World Anti-Doping Code At The 2027 SEA Games
In an effort to ensure that the 2027 edition of the Southeast Asian Games (SEA Games) will fully comply with the standards of the World Anti-Doping Agency (WADA), host nation Malaysia will implement the World Anti-Doping Code in the regional games, according to a news report by VnExpress.

Malaysia is set to become the first Southeast Asian Games (SEA Games) host to implement the World Anti-Doping Code at the 34th edition next year.
President of the Olympic Council of Malaysia (OCM) Mohamad Norza Zakaria stated at a press conference on April 8 that the adoption of the code aims to ensure that the 2027 SEA Games fully comply with the World Anti-Doping Agency (WADA) standards, thereby enhancing the transparency and international standing of the Games.
Malaysiaās proposal was approved at the first meeting of the Southeast Asian Games Federation (SEAGF) for the 2025-2027 period, held on the same day.
The World Anti-Doping Code, first adopted in 2004, serves as the foundation for harmonizing policies, regulations, and activities to combat doping among sports organizations and authorities worldwide.
Mohamad Norza also said that the SEAGF had agreed to set May 8 as the deadline for national Olympic committees to propose additional sports for the 2027 SEA Games. After this date, proposals will be submitted to the Malaysian SEA Games Organizing Committee (MASOC) and the National Sports Council for consideration before being discussed at the next council meeting, expected in the coming months.
The 2027 SEA Games, featuring 38 sports, will be hosted across Sarawak, Penang, Johor, and Kuala Lumpur.

Recently in the City of ParaƱaque, local police officers successfully pulled off a major anti-drug operation that resulted in five suspects ā including one former policeman ā arrested and the seizure of illegal drugs worth more than P91 million, according to a Manila Bulletin news report.

A former policeman and four alleged high-value drug suspects were arrested in a major anti-drug operation that led to the seizure of more than P91 million worth of suspected shabu and high-powered firearms in ParaƱaque City on Friday, April 10.
Operatives of the Southern Police District (SPD) Drug Enforcement Unit (DEU) identified the suspects as alias Bossing, 35; James, 49, a resigned member of the Philippine National Police (PNP); Jezreel, 29; Hazel, 25; and alias āRicardo,ā 48.
All five were tagged as newly identified high-value individuals (HVIs) and were apprehended during a buy-bust operation conducted in Sun Valley, ParaƱaque, following days of surveillance and intelligence monitoring.
Authorities said the operation was launched in coordination with other police units to dismantle a suspected drug syndicate operating in the southern Metro Manila.
Confiscated during the sting were approximately 13.389 kilograms of suspected shabu and five containers of liquid crystalline substance, with a combined estimated Standard drug price of P91,045,200.
Police also recovered two .45-caliber pistols, a Bushmaster rifle, communication devices, and P319,950 cash.
Authorities said the presence of high-powered firearms indicates the groupās capability to protect their illegal activities, raising concerns over the potential violence linked to drug trafficking operations.
āThis operation sends a clear message that no drug syndicate is beyond our reach. The Southern Police District will relentlessly pursue those involved in the illegal drug trade and ensure they are brought to justice,ā said acting SPD director Col. Glenn Oliver Cinco.

Recently in the City of ParaƱaque, the local police successfully pulled off a buy-bust operation that resulted in two suspects arrested and the seizure of illegal substances worth over P1 million, according to a Manila Bulletin news report.

Two individuals, including a newly identified big-time drug personality, were arrested in a buy-bust operation launched by the ParaƱaque City Police Station Drug Enforcement Unit (SDEU) early Wednesday morning, April 8.
ParaƱaque City Police chief Col. Nicolas PiƱon identified the suspects as Roy, 33, tagged as a high-value drug dealer, and Rafael, 54, classified as a street-level drug suspect.
They were apprehended at around 12:05 a.m. on Tulips Street in Tramo Uno, ParaƱaque City.
Police said the operation was carried out in coordination with the Philippine Drug Enforcement Agency (PDEA) after the suspects were placed under monitoring for alleged involvement in illegal drug activities.
An undercover operative was able to purchase suspected shabu from the suspects, which led to their immediate arrest.
Authorities recovered nine heat-sealed transparent plastic sachets containing approximately 210 grams of suspected shabu, with an estimated value of ā±1,428,000.

Recently in the City of ParaƱaque, the local police successfully pulled off a buy-bust operation that resulted in two suspects arrested and the seizure of illegal substances worth over P3.7 million, according to a Manila Bulletin news report.

Police arrested two high-value targets and seized more than P3.7 million worth of shabu in a buy-bust operation in ParaƱaque City.
ParaƱaque City Police chief Col. Nicolas Pinon said the suspects, identified as Toto, 52, and Ronnie, 53, both residents of Manuyo Dos, Las PiƱas City, were arrested in Barangay San Isidro.
Pinon said the Station Drug Enforcement Unit (SDEU) launched the operation after receiving information that the suspects, though based in Las PiƱas, were conducting illegal drug activities in ParaƱaque.
The suspects were caught selling 25 grams of shabu worth P170,000 to an undercover police officer. Further search led to the recovery of 11 additional sachets of shabu weighing about 525 grams, valued at P3,750,000, inside a black eco bag.
In total, authorities confiscated around 550 grams of shabu worth P3,740,000, along with a Redmi cellphone and the buy-bust money.
The suspects are now detained at the police custodial facility and face charges for violating Republic Act 9165, or the Comprehensive Dangerous Drugs Act of 2002.
Brig. Gen. Randy Arceo, Southern Police District (SPD) director, said the arrest highlights the policeās continued commitment to combating illegal drugs.

Three Suspects Arrested In ParaƱaque City Over Illegal Substances Worth P102,000
Recently in the City of ParaƱaque, the local police successfully pulled off a buy-bust operation that resulted in three suspects arrested and the seizure of illegal substances worth P102,000, according to a Manila Bulletin news report.

Operatives of the ParaƱaque City Police Station Drug Enforcement Unit (SDEU) arrested three drug suspects and seized shabu worth P102,000 in a buy-bust operation early Wednesday, March 26.
Col. Nicolas Pinon, ParaƱaque City Police chief, identified the suspects as Wowie, 51; Miguel, 20; and Alex, 50. They were apprehended at around 1:51 a.m. on Pelaez Street in Barangay San Dionisio, ParaƱaque City.
Pinon said the suspects were on the police watchlist for illegal drug activities.
An undercover police officer acting as a poseur-buyer was able to transact with the suspects for the purchase of shabu, which led to their arrest. Authorities confiscated about 15 grams of shabu worth P102,000, along with the buy-bust money.
